Homeless prevention funding to be released
1 year ago
5
Earlier this month, California Governor Gavin Newsom announced the state was holding the third round of H-HAP grants from local governments and that the funds would only be handed out if counties came up with more "aggressive" plans to address the issue. Now the governor says he'll release those funds as early as next week if more counties agree to his conditions. So far 21 have pledged to enact those policies.
